Children surviving sepsis often face long-term cognitive, physical, and emotional challenges. This study assesses their health outcomes two years post-discharge to improve post-sepsis care and support.

Area of Science:

  • Pediatric critical care medicine
  • Infectious diseases
  • Public health

Background:

  • Sepsis is a leading cause of preventable childhood mortality and morbidity globally.
  • Approximately 30% of pediatric intensive care unit (PICU) sepsis survivors experience disabilities.
  • Outcomes for children treated for sepsis outside of the PICU are not well understood.

Purpose of the Study:

  • To evaluate the cognitive, physical, emotional, and social health of children two years after hospital discharge for sepsis.
  • To address knowledge gaps in sepsis survivorship and the associated morbidity burden.

Main Methods:

  • Prospective, observational cohort study of children treated for sepsis-related organ dysfunction or septic shock.
  • Data collected via online surveys using validated caregiver-reported questionnaires for Post Intensive Care Syndrome-paediatrics (PICS-p) domains.
  • Primary outcome: adaptive behavior assessed by Vinelands-3; secondary outcomes include neurodevelopment, quality of life, and caregiver distress.

Main Results:

  • Study aims to screen 232 children 2 years post-hospitalization.
  • Includes children under 18 treated for sepsis in Queensland (Oct 2018-Dec 2019).
  • Excludes deceased children, those under state care, or requiring interpreters.

Conclusions:

  • More comprehensive assessment of sepsis survivors' outcomes is needed.
  • Findings will inform clinicians and stakeholders about patient and family well-being after sepsis.
  • Aims to improve support structures for families navigating post-sepsis recovery.
